Pressing industry issues featured at Toronto convention. (News and Trends).(Brief Article)

Fuel Oil News, July, 2002

Some of the most pressing p-h-c industry issues that affect contractors' businesses will be discussed during PHCC's annual convention Oct. 29-Nov. 2, at the Sheraton Centre Toronto in Toronto.

Convention attendees may participate in seminars focusing on topics such as improving productivity, finding reliable business insurance and working profitably with suppliers and manufacturers. Tours of United Association welding and medical gas trailers also will be offered.

The convention will open Tuesday, Oct. 29, with an opening reception for all attendees, and conclude Saturday, Nov. 2, with a closing awards banquet. It will be held in conjunction with the premiere ISH-North America trade show, scheduled for Oct. 31-Nov. 2 at Toronto's National Trade Centre....
